Academics is seeking enthusiastic Supply Teaching Assistants in Selby, North Yorkshire. This flexible role supports primary schools, with responsibilities for classroom and individual support, behaviour management, and resource preparation. Ideal for individuals looking to gain experience in a variety of school settings. The role offers competitive daily rates and support from a dedicated education team. Previous experience or Level 2/3 TA qualifications are advantageous but not mandatory.

How to prepare for a job interview at Academics

✨Know Your Stuff

Familiarise yourself with the role of a Primary Teaching Assistant. Understand the key responsibilities like behaviour management and resource preparation.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're genuinely interested in the position.

✨Show Your Enthusiasm

Enthusiasm is key in education roles! Be sure to express your passion for working with children and supporting their learning. Share any relevant experiences, even if they’re informal, to demonstrate your commitment to helping students thrive.

✨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ect scenario-based questions that assess your problem-solving skills and ability to manage classroom behaviour. Think of examples from your past experiences where you successfully handled challenging situations or supported a student’s learning.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, have a few questions ready about the school environment or the support team. This shows that you’re proactive and genuinely interested in how you can contribute to the school’s success.
